Since moving to Las Vegas in August of 2005, we’ve seen unemployment as low as 3.8%.  But more recently, we’re looking at an unemployment rate of 6.7% here in the Las Vegas Valley.  From where we sit, that’s too damn high (and above the national average).  So, for today’s Living in Las Vegas Podcast, we offer some very specific tips on finding a job in Las Vegas (and beyond).  Show notes:
